Deuel County Commissioner Meeting

July 19, 2010

The Deuel County Commissioners met on the above date with the following officials present:  Chairman of the Board Ben Carlson, Commissioner Clint Bailey, Commissioner Larry Kenney, County Attorney Doug Palik and County Clerk Polly Olson.  The meeting was called to order with the Pledge of Allegiance.  Reference was made to the Revised Open Meeting Laws posted at the entrance to the meeting room. The agenda was approved upon motion of Commissioner Bailey, second of Commissioner Carlson.   Kenney, aye, Bailey, aye, Carlson, aye. The minutes were approved upon motion of Commissioner Kenney, second of Commissioner Carlson.  Bailey, aye, Kenney, aye, Carlson, aye.

Highway Supt. Kara Essman and Road Foremen, Mark Heidemann and Gregg McGreer to discuss the operations of the Highway Dept. and the conditions of the roads due to the recent flooding. 

Terry Duffield met with the board to discuss her potential plans to build an animal shelter. 

Upon motion of Commissioner Carlson, second of Commissioner Bailey, the Board of Commissioners will convene as the Board of Equalization for Tax List Corrections at 9:30 a.m.     Kenney, aye, Carlson, aye, Bailey, aye.  The Board reconvened the regular meeting at 9:45 a.m.

The Keith County CASA Contract was reviewed.  This entity provides assistance to the County Court pertaining to juveniles in abuse and neglect cases.  Deuel County will participate again this year in the amount of $2,500.00.  This agreement was approved upon Motion of Carlson, second of Bailey.  Kenney, aye, Carlson, aye, Bailey, aye.

A Memorandum of Understanding between Dawes County and Deuel County was approved upon motion of Bailey, second of Carlson.  Kenney, aye, Bailey, aye, Carlson, aye.  This document is between the counties that participate in the Panhandle Partnership for Health and Human Services and is part of the process to continue to receive the funding that was awarded from the Nebraska Commissioner on Law Enforcement and Criminal Justice for the Juvenile Justice Plan.  

Sheriff Jeff Ortgies presented a report of fees collected for the month of June 2010, in the amount of $177.78.  This report was reviewed and accepted for filing. 

Don Wilson met with the Board to report on the progress of the 2010 Audit. 

Nursing Home Administrator Lona Balka and Nursing Home Board Member Kara Essman met with the Commissioners to discuss the operations of the Miller Memorial Care Center.

 Rod Horn representing the RCD met with the board to discuss the Ground Water Management/Conservation and Preservation Easements Act.  He explained how the Act affects the County and the procedures that would need to be followed to be in compliance. 

Claims were approved in the amount of $80,937.03, ($22,120.27, payroll, $58,816.76, claims) upon motion of Carlson, second of Bailey.  Kenney, aye, Bailey, aye, Carlson, aye.

Board of Equalization

July 19, 2010

The Deuel County Commissioners met as the Board of Equalization at 9:30 a.m. on Monday, July 19, 2010 to hear Tax List Corrections.  Members present were as follows:  County Commissioners Carlson, Bailey, Kenney, County Attorney Palik, County Assessor Timm and County Clerk Olson. 

County Assessor Jean Timm presented Tax List Corrections #709, #710 and #711.  These corrections are to correct mathematical errors.  Upon Carlson, second of Bailey, these corrections are approved.  Kenney, aye, Carlson, aye, Bailey, aye. 

There being no further business, the Board of Equalization adjourned at 9:45 a.m. upon motion of Commissioner Carlson, second of Commissioner Kenney.    Bailey, aye, Carlson, aye, Kenney, aye.
